Porch dirt removal services involve the careful clearing of loose soil, mud, and debris from porch surfaces, steps, and surrounding areas. This work is essential after heavy rains, windstorms, or construction projects that can leave dirt and grime accumulated on outdoor living spaces. Service providers use specialized tools and techniques to thoroughly clean and prepare porches, ensuring they are safe, clean, and visually appealing. Proper dirt removal can also help prevent slipping hazards and protect the integrity of porch materials over time.
This service helps address common problems such as muddy or slippery porch surfaces, which can become hazardous during wet weather. Excess dirt and debris can also lead to staining or deterioration of porch materials like wood, concrete, or stone. Additionally, removing dirt from porches can improve the overall appearance of a home’s exterior, making it more inviting and well-maintained. The overview below groups typical Porch Dirt Removal proj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Las Cruces, NM.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Many local contractors charge between $250 and $600 for routine dirt removal jobs, such as clearing a small backyard or driveway area. These projects typically involve minor cleanup and can often be completed quickly. Fewer projects fall into the higher end of this range unless additional work is needed.
Medium-Size Projects - For larger areas or more extensive dirt removal, costs generally range from $600 to $1,500. This includes clearing larger yards, grading, or removing significant amounts of dirt. Many projects in this range are common for homeowners seeking moderate cleanup or prep work.
Large or Complex Jobs - Larger, more complex projects, such as extensive excavation or site preparation, can range from $1,500 to $3,500. These jobs often involve multiple days of work and specialized equipment, with fewer projects reaching into the higher tiers.
Full Site Overhaul - Complete dirt removal and site renovation projects can exceed $5,000, especially if they include grading, landscaping, or significant excavation. Such large-scale jobs are less frequent and typically involve detailed planning and multiple service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
